7 Silent Killers That Can Lead To Divorce In Relationships

Unaddressed Trauma

Unresolved trauma can operate as a potent but covert relationship underminer, ultimately driving couples towards divorce. When one or both partners carry emotional scars from past experiences left unaddressed or unhealed, it can significantly influence the dynamics of their relationship.

Unresolved trauma may give rise to trust issues, emotional distance, and frequent arguments, making it challenging for partners to remain connected and supportive, ultimately weakening the relationship.

Lack of Appreciation and Affection

In long-term relationships, it’s easy to take each other for granted. When partners cease to express appreciation and display affection, the emotional connection gradually fades. Feeling unappreciated and unloved, individuals may begin seeking validation outside the relationship, which can lead to a breakdown of trust and intimacy.

Inadequate Quality Time and Neglect of the Relationship

In the hustle and bustle of busy lives, couples may forget to allocate time for one another. When partners fail to prioritize quality time together and become preoccupied with other obligations, it can induce feelings of neglect and insignificance.

To evade this issue, it is imperative to invest time in the relationship, engage in shared activities, and make the partnership a priority. By according the necessary attention to love and connection, the risk of divorce can be mitigated.

Growing Apart Due to Divergent Goals and Priorities

As time passes, people evolve and develop distinct goals and priorities. Without open communication regarding these changes, partners might drift apart and experience a sense of disconnection. To avert this predicament, it is essential for partners to engage in regular conversations, share their aspirations, and support each other’s personal growth.

By staying connected and comprehending each other’s dreams, they can thwart this subtle menace to their relationship.
